First things first: embrace the power of paint. A fresh coat of paint can breathe new life into any room without costing an arm and a leg. Whether you opt for a soothing neutral or a bold accent wall, paint is your best friend when it comes to transforming a space. Consider using painter’s tape to create geometric designs or stripes for a modern look. This simple DIY approach can elevate your walls and give your home a designer feel, all while keeping your wallet intact.
Next, let’s talk about furniture. Instead of splurging on brand-new pieces, consider thrifting or visiting local consignment shops. You’d be amazed at the hidden gems you can find, from vintage armchairs to unique coffee tables. With a little creativity and perhaps a splash of paint or new upholstery, you can turn these second-hand finds into standout pieces that reflect your style. Plus, you’re giving a new life to furniture that might have otherwise been discarded, which is a win-win for both your wallet and the planet.
Now, let’s not overlook the power of accessories. Small decor items like throw pillows, area rugs, and wall art can significantly impact the ambiance of a room. These elements are often where you can showcase your personality without making a large investment. For a fresh look, swap out your throw pillows seasonally or incorporate some DIY artwork. Try creating a gallery wall with framed photos, prints, or even your own creations. This personal touch not only enhances your decor but also makes your space feel uniquely yours.
For those who love plants, incorporating greenery into your home is another fantastic way to elevate your decor without spending too much. Indoor plants not only improve air quality but also add a touch of nature to your space. From low-maintenance succulents to leafy pothos, there’s a plant for every skill level. Get creative with your plant displays; think hanging planters, wall-mounted shelves, or even a terrarium. Your home will feel more vibrant and alive in no time.
Additionally, don’t underestimate the transformative power of lighting. A well-placed lamp or a stylish overhead fixture can change the mood of a room dramatically. Look for unique light fixtures at flea markets or online marketplaces, and consider using warm LED bulbs to create a cozy atmosphere. If you’re feeling crafty, you could even try making your own lamp or pendant light using materials like mason jars or reclaimed wood.
